Output dfc4ccb0beb9a63df0ef042ca1a359b5dcf067ed593ed20d55a7a58fb7d09553:0

value
8770600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09fa14c29917c431be7611b0da66e7628b26e75a OP_EQUAL
address
32bmbD6H9bhmi3YStADX1ZRy3jZzUoebYx
transaction
dfc4ccb0beb9a63df0ef042ca1a359b5dcf067ed593ed20d55a7a58fb7d09553
confirmations
133606
spent
true